About Swansea Business Marketing
swansea business marketing specialises in working with small to medium sized local businesses to show them how to maximise their marketing on google and all the other online marketin... Read more
swansea business marketing specialises in working with small to medium sized local businesses to show them how to maximise their marketing on google and all the other online marketin... Read more